What type of parts car can I use?

I have a 92 Trans Am with front end damage. Theres an 88 that I wanna use for parts. Would it be possible to use body parts from the 88 on my 92? I would need the hood, fenders, bumper, and lights (eyes). Also I want to try and use the full ground effects off the 88. Is this possible?

You can use all that fom the 88, but none of it will fit the rest of your 92. 91-92 has different front end and ground effects. Just look at some pics from the different years and go through the year by year info section of this site and you will see that you need a 91-92 parts car.

You will find that a lot of the 88 parts are similar, but not close enough to fit or look correct. You're better off with a base model '91 Firebird parts car that has the factory W68 body kit (which is the majority of them), only body difference between that and your car should be the hood, and there should be plenty of them out there. 1985-92 T/A hoods are not that hard to find separately either.

As far as reliability, parts availability, and cost to repair, the Chevy 350ci is maybe the best engine ever made. Just don't be thinking you're going to be able to keep up with modern performance cars with a stock one.
